Interval-based analysis in embedded system design

M Jersak, K Richter and R Ernst

Mathematics and Computers in Simulation (MATCOM), 2004, vol. 66, issue 2, 231-242

Abstract: Complex multi-processor systems-on-chip and distributed embedded systems exhibit a confusing variety of run time interdependencies. For reliable timing validation, not only application, but also architecture, scheduling and communication properties have to be considered. This is very different from functional validation, where architecture, scheduling and communication can be idealized.
